Rogers Man Guilty of Kidnapping Texas Woman

In a shocking turn of events, a jury in the Western District of Arkansas has found Theron Vance, a 22-year-old from Rogers, Arkansas, guilty of kidnapping a Texas woman. The crime, which was planned over four months, was designed to prevent the woman from testifying in a criminal case.

The victim, who was attacked in her Dallas, Texas apartment, was taken to the Western District of Arkansas in Bentonville by Vance and his accomplice, Michael Roberts. The victim was told she could either cooperate or she would be killed. She was also told to write a note to her roommate explaining her disappearance, but she also left another note in the refrigerator that said ‘call 911.’

The victim was transported against her will to Bentonville, where she was brought to Vance’s residence. Later that day, the victim was taken to Walmart, where an employee was notified that she had been kidnapped.

According to the evidence presented at the trial, Vance and Roberts impersonated a FBI agent while carrying out the kidnapping. The victim was able to positively identify Vance as one of the individuals that kidnapped her and transported her from Dallas, Texas to Bentonville, Arkansas against her will.

U.S. Attorney Conner Eldridge commented on the case, stating, ‘The sheer terror that this victim faced at the hands of the defendants involved in this case is unimaginable. For four months they planned a methodical scheme that they then played out in order to keep her from testifying against one of them.’

Special Agent David T. Resch with the Little Rock FBI Field Office stated, ‘Vance is a criminal who conspired to kidnap and impersonated a FBI Agent while carrying out this violent act.’

Theron Vance was found guilty of one count of Conspiracy to Commit Kidnapping and one count of Kidnapping, Aiding, and Abetting. The Honorable Timothy L. Brooks presided over the trial in the United States District Court in Fayetteville. The exact date of the crime was June 14, 2014.
